Hewlett Packard Enterprise (NYSE: HPE) has helped the Department of Energy’s Oak Ridge National Laboratory build and implement a pair of high-performance computing machines designed to primarily support weather modeling and forecasting efforts by the U.S. Air Force. President Joe Biden has announced the establishment of a new task force within the Department of Defense that will be responsible for providing a baseline review of DOD programs, policies and processes with regard to the challenge and threat posed by China, DOD News reported Wednesday. Amentum, Leidos (NYSE: LDOS) and Apex Systems have teamed up to offer engineering and programmatic support for the U.S. Air Force's current and next intercontinental ballistic missile system through a new joint venture called Integrated ICBM Support Services. Tyler Technologies (NYSE: TYL), a Plano, Texas-based provider of integrated software to the public sector, has agreed to acquire NIC (Nasdaq: EGOV) for approximately $2.3 billion, or $34 in cash per share, to expand the delivery of end-to-end platforms to federal, state and local governments. NASA has awarded SpaceX a potential $331.8 million contract to launch a solar electric propulsion spacecraft and a crew module using the Falcon Heavy rocket for the agency's mission to land astronauts on the moon in 2024. Parsons (NYSE: PSN) has secured a $69 million contract to provide computing technology research and development services to the U.S. Army.
